Spectator Sent to Hospital After Hockey Player Intentionally Hits Him with Stick

This one has lawsuit written all over it. A hockey player from Belgium is in hot water after losing his cool during a game and smacking a spectator square in the face with his stick.
The incident happened this past Saturday during a game between Olympia Heist and HYC in Belgium's Division 2 league. The referee has just called some penalties on a couple of players and was getting everything sorted while the players skated around. All of a sudden, one of the players from HYC uses his stick to hit a spectator in the face. The victim was bleeding "profusely" and needed to be taken to hospital.
"This is absolutely not acceptable, we cannot condone this in any way," said HYC Chair Frank Van Reeth. "We as a club therefore want to offer our sincere apologies to the supporter involved."
"The player who dealt the blow will soon be called to the carpet. Meanwhile, he himself has already sent a letter of apology to the federation to express his regret. He allegedly succumbed to the tirade of insults from some supporters and is now incredibly sorry for it. The fact remains, of course, that this should never have happened."
No word on exactly when the league will decide on punishment for the player.
